随着人工智能技术的快速发展,自然语言处理(NLP)的应用越来越广泛。Auto-GPT作为一种基于Transformer的自然语言处理模型,具有强大的语言生成和文本转换能力,被广泛应用于文本生成、对话系统、机器翻译等领域。本文将介绍如何部署Auto-GPT,以及在部署过程中可能遇到的问题和解决方法,最后介绍如何使用Auto-GPT进行自然语言处理任务。
一、部署Auto-GPT
部署Auto-GPT需要以下步骤:
- 准备环境:安装Python和pip,以及相关的依赖库,如TensorFlow、Keras等。
- 下载Auto-GPT模型:从GitHub或其他源下载Auto-GPT模型文件。
- 配置运行环境:配置运行环境,如GPU或CPU的使用。
- 编写代码:根据需求编写代码,调用Auto-GPT模型进行推理。
- 运行代码:运行代码,输出推理结果。
在部署过程中可能遇到的问题和解决方法: - 安装依赖库时出现问题:检查Python和pip的版本是否兼容,检查网络连接是否正常,尝试使用不同的镜像源进行安装。
- 下载Auto-GPT模型时出现问题:检查网络连接是否正常,尝试使用不同的下载工具进行下载。
- 运行代码时出现错误:检查代码中是否有语法错误或逻辑错误,检查输入的数据是否符合要求。
二、使用Auto-GPT进行自然语言处理任务
使用Auto-GPT进行自然语言处理任务需要以下步骤: - 准备数据:准备需要进行自然语言处理的数据集。
- 数据预处理:对数据进行清洗、分词、去除停用词等操作。
- 调用Auto-GPT模型:使用Python代码调用Auto-GPT模型进行推理。
- 处理推理结果:对推理结果进行后处理,如去除噪声、提取关键词等。
- 评估性能:对处理后的数据进行性能评估,如准确率、召回率等。
在使用Auto-GPT进行自然语言处理任务时可能遇到的问题和解决方法: - 数据预处理时出现问题:检查数据预处理的代码是否正确,检查数据是否符合要求。
- 推理结果不理想:检查输入的数据是否符合要求,调整推理参数,尝试不同的模型配置。
- 性能评估不准确:检查性能评估的代码是否正确,检查数据是否符合要求。
总之,部署Auto-GPT并进行自然语言处理任务需要一定的编程基础和自然语言处理知识。通过本文的介绍,希望能帮助读者更好地理解和应用Auto-GPT技术。在实际应用中,还需要根据具体需求和场景进行调整和优化。同时,也需要注意数据安全和隐私保护等问题。